Responsibilities:
  • Able to build rapport with patients.
  • Apply fluorides and other cavity preventing agents to arrest dental decay.
  • Clean calcareous deposits, accretions, and stains from teeth and beneath margins of gums.
  • Dental x-rays & Dental Impressions.
  • Must have excellent verbal and written communication.
  • Identify conditions like gingivitis, caries or periodontists.
  • Chart conditions of decay and disease for diagnosis and treatment by dentist.
  • Record treatment information in patient records.
  • Strong organizational skills.
  • Present Treatment Plan to patients and provide health education to improve and maintain oral health
  • Participate in daily morning team huddle and weekly Hygiene Huddle.
